This just in: A crying Hilton is sent back to jail By Andrew Blankstein and Tami Abdollah Times Staff Writers Published June 8, 2007, 3:25 PM CDT Paris Hilton today was ordered to return to her solitary cell, a day after she had been sent to her spacious home with an electronic monitoring bracelet and became the center of a storm of protest that she was being treated better than someone less famous. Los Angeles County Superior Court Judge Michael T. Sauer made his ruling after an hourlong hearing that was delayed while Hilton, wearing handcuffs, was brought to court in a sheriff's patrol car. Earlier, it seemed that she would attend the hearing only via telephone, but she was ordered to appear in person. "The defendant is remanded to L.A. County jail," Sauer ruled at about 12:06 p.m. "The order is final and forthwith." Wearing a gray zippered top, Hilton crumpled into tears. As she was led away to the side door and the waiting transportation to jail, she wailed, "Mom, Mom! It's not right!" It was not immediately clear if an appeal had been filed, but one was expected. Sauer originally sentenced Hilton to 45 days in jail after the professional party girl, reality-show actress and singer repeatedly violated her probation on alcohol-related reckless driving charges. He was insistent that Hilton serve her time, but before she even set foot in Lynwood, the women's facility, officials had cut the sentence to 23 days. She had served only a little more than three days of her sentence when Los Angeles County Sheriff Lee Baca decided she was too ill to serve more time and sent her home under house arrest. The city attorney's office, which had prosecuted Hilton, immediately went back to court seeking Hilton's return to jail. The release clearly peeved Sauer who made no secret of his anger at the Sheriff's Department, repeatedly saying he was promised documents by Undersheriff Larry Waldie that spelled out why Hilton was released. "It's 12:06 and Waldie has not provided any medical information," Sauer snapped at the attorneys. "I never received medical documents. The sheriffs' office still has done nothing," he said. Then he ruled that Hilton be sent to jail to fulfill her term. There have been no details on Hilton's illness, but the judge noted: "Does that jail not have medical facilities? They have dialysis, chemotherapy, very excellent" facilities. In a telephone interview, Baca did not discuss the ruling but insisted that the medical records supported his decision. He also said the medical records were in the hands of the county legal team, which could have turned them over to the judge at the hearing. "I can't speak to what's in the judge's mind, but it appears to me at this point there is not a lot of communication," Baca said. For the city attorney's office, the ruling was a victory. "The court very clearly ordered she is not to be released early," Assistant City Atty. Dan Jeffries said. "She is not to be released on electronic monitoring." "The sheriff was acting like judge, jury and executioner," he said. "It is the court's job to determine what happens to Hilton." But the Hilton affair has long since moved beyond courtroom, becoming as much of a media circus as a test case on whether wealth and notoriety buy special treatment from the judicial system.
